本文目录导读:
图片来源于网络,如有侵权联系删除
随着互联网技术的飞速发展,PHP作为一种开源的脚本语言,在网站开发领域得到了广泛的应用,而连接服务器是PHP程序运行的基础,本文将详细介绍PHP连接服务器的方法及技巧,帮助开发者更好地掌握这一关键技术。
PHP连接服务器的常见方法
1、使用PHP的内置函数
PHP提供了多种内置函数来连接服务器,如mysql_connect
、mysqli_connect
、PDO
等,以下是几种常见的连接方法:
(1)使用mysql_connect
函数连接MySQL服务器
$host = 'localhost'; $username = 'root'; $password = ''; $dbname = 'test'; $conn = mysql_connect($host, $username, $password); if (!$conn) { die('连接失败: ' . mysql_error()); } mysql_select_db($dbname, $conn);
(2)使用mysqli_connect
函数连接MySQL服务器
$host = 'localhost'; $username = 'root'; $password = ''; $dbname = 'test'; $conn = mysqli_connect($host, $username, $password, $dbname); if (!$conn) { die('连接失败: ' . mysqli_connect_error()); }
(3)使用PDO连接MySQL服务器
图片来源于网络,如有侵权联系删除
$host = 'localhost'; $username = 'root'; $password = ''; $dbname = 'test'; try { $conn = new PDO("mysql:host=$host;dbname=$dbname", $username, $password); $conn->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ION); } catch (PDOException $e) { die('连接失败: ' . $e->getMessage()); }
2、使用第三方库连接服务器
除了PHP内置的函数外,还有许多第三方库可以帮助我们连接服务器,如phpredis
、php-mongodb
等,以下以phpredis
为例:
$redis = new Redis(); $redis->connect('127.0.0.1', 6379);
连接服务器的技巧
1、选择合适的连接方式
根据实际需求选择合适的连接方式,如连接MySQL服务器,可以考虑使用mysqli
或PDO
,它们在性能和功能上都有一定的优势。
2、设置连接参数
在连接服务器时,需要设置相应的参数,如数据库类型、主机、端口、用户名、密码等,确保参数正确无误,以避免连接失败。
图片来源于网络,如有侵权联系删除
3、使用连接池
对于频繁连接和断开服务器的场景,可以使用连接池技术,如PDO
的PDO::setAttribute
方法可以设置连接池。
$conn->setAttribute(PDO::ATTR_EMULATE_PREPARES, false); $conn->setAttribute(PDO::ATTR_STRINGIFY_FETCHES, false); $conn->setAttribute(PDO::ATTR_PERSISTENT, true);
4、关闭连接
在完成数据操作后,及时关闭连接,释放资源,可以使用mysql_close
、mysqli_close
、PDO::closeCursor
等方法关闭连接。
标签: #php怎么连接服务器
评论列表